Deciphering the Blade Change Mechanism

Ryobi circular saws, like most power saws, employ a common method for securing their blades. The blade is held in place by an arbor nut that threads onto a central shaft (the arbor). To remove the old blade and install a new one, you need to loosen and remove this arbor nut.

The key to this process is often a spindle lock mechanism. This lock engages with the motor shaft, preventing it from turning while you loosen the arbor nut.

Locating the Spindle Lock

Most Ryobi circular saws have a spindle lock button or lever located near the blade housing.

  • Button Type: This is typically a small, round button you press firmly inward.
  • Lever Type: Some models might have a lever you push to engage the lock.

Consult your Ryobi owner’s manual if you have trouble finding it. Once engaged, the spindle lock will prevent the arbor shaft from spinning, allowing you to apply the necessary torque to the arbor nut.

Step-by-Step Guide: Changing the Blade on a Ryobi Circular Saw

Now that you’re prepared and understand the basic mechanism, let’s get to the actual Ryobi saw blade installation.

Step 1: Prepare Your Saw

  1. Unplug the Saw/Remove Battery: As stressed before, ensure the saw has no power connection.
  2. Position the Saw: Place the saw on a stable surface.
  3. Adjust the Shoe: Lower the saw’s shoe (the base plate) as far as possible to gain better access to the blade and arbor nut. Some saws have a depth adjustment lever for this.

Step 2: Engage the Spindle Lock

  1. Locate the Lock: Find the spindle lock button or lever.
  2. Press or Push: Firmly press the button or push the lever to engage the spindle lock. You should feel or hear it click into place. This will prevent the arbor shaft from turning.

Step 3: Loosen and Remove the Arbor Nut

  1. Fit the Wrench: Place the correct wrench (spanner or Allen key) onto the arbor nut. Ensure it’s seated securely to avoid stripping the nut.
  2. Turn Counter-Clockwise: Apply firm, steady pressure to turn the wrench counter-clockwise. This is the standard direction for loosening most threaded fasteners. Remember: “Righty tighty, lefty loosey.”
  3. Support the Saw: As you loosen the nut, you might need to use your other hand or a helper to keep the saw stable, even with the spindle lock engaged.
  4. Remove the Nut: Once the nut is loose enough, unscrew it completely by hand. Keep the arbor nut and any washers in a safe place; you’ll need them for the new blade.

Step 4: Remove the Old Blade

  1. Access the Blade: The blade is typically held between two flanges or washers. The outer flange might now be loose.
  2. Remove Outer Flange: Carefully slide off the outer flange.
  3. Slide Out the Blade: Gently slide the old blade off the arbor shaft. Be mindful of its sharpness. Blades can have different tooth orientations, so take note of how the old one was installed.
  4. Inspect the Arbor: While the blade is off, it’s a good time to inspect the arbor for any damage or excessive dirt. Clean it with a soft cloth.

Step 5: Install the New Ryobi Saw Blade

This is where Ryobi saw blade installation takes place. Proper orientation is key.

  1. Check Blade Direction: Most circular saw blades have teeth that are angled to cut on the “push” stroke (as the blade rotates away from you). Look for an arrow on the blade itself, which indicates the direction of rotation. This arrow should point in the same direction as the rotation of the saw when it’s running.
  2. Position the New Blade: Slide the new blade onto the arbor shaft, ensuring it sits flush against the inner flange. Make sure the teeth are facing the correct direction, matching the rotation arrow.
  3. Replace the Outer Flange: Place the outer flange back onto the arbor shaft, ensuring it also sits flush and properly against the blade.
  4. Thread the Arbor Nut: Screw the arbor nut back onto the shaft by hand, turning it clockwise. Ensure it threads smoothly without cross-threading.

Step 6: Tighten the Arbor Nut

  1. Engage Spindle Lock Again: Press the spindle lock button or push the lever to re-engage it.
  2. Tighten the Nut: Use your wrench to tighten the arbor nut firmly clockwise. You want it snug, but avoid over-tightening, which can damage the threads or the blade. A good rule of thumb is to tighten it until it’s snug, then give it another quarter to half turn.
  3. Release Spindle Lock: Once the nut is tight, release the spindle lock.

Step 7: Final Checks

  1. Spin the Blade: Manually spin the blade to ensure it rotates freely and doesn’t rub against the blade guard or any other part of the saw.
  2. Clean Up: Remove any sawdust or debris from the saw.
  3. Re-insert Battery/Plug In: Once you’re confident everything is in place, you can reconnect the power.

Common Issues and Troubleshooting Ryobi Tool Repair

Even with careful execution, you might encounter a few snags during Ryobi saw disassembly or Ryobi saw blade installation.

  • Stripped Arbor Nut or Shaft: If the nut or shaft threads are damaged, you might not be able to loosen or tighten them properly. This often requires professional Ryobi tool repair or replacing the arbor assembly.
  • Blade Wobbles: This can happen if the arbor nut isn’t tightened sufficiently, the blade is warped, or the arbor itself is bent. Ensure the nut is tight and check the blade for damage.
  • Spindle Lock Won’t Engage: If the spindle lock button feels loose or doesn’t seem to lock the shaft, inspect it for debris or damage. Sometimes, a light tap can dislodge minor obstructions. If it’s broken, professional repair is needed.
  • Blade Guard Obstruction: Make sure the blade guard is not binding on the new blade. Ensure the blade is correctly seated and the guard moves freely.

Beyond the Circular Saw: Blade Changes on Other Ryobi Tools

While the focus is on circular saws, it’s worth noting that changing circular saw blade principles extend to other Ryobi tools, albeit with variations.

  • Ryobi Jigsaw Blade: Jigsaws typically use a tool-free blade clamp. You usually just pull a lever or twist a collar to release the old blade and insert a new one.
  • Ryobi Reciprocating Saw Blade: Similar to jigsaws, reciprocating saws often feature a tool-less blade clamp. You’ll typically twist a collar or push a button to release the blade.
  • Ryobi Miter Saw Blade: Miter saws are essentially larger circular saws. The process of loosening the arbor nut with a spindle lock and wrench is very similar, but the blade sizes are generally larger, and access might differ slightly due to the miter saw’s design.

Q2: Can I use a blade from a different brand on my Ryobi circular saw?
A2: Yes, you can use blades from other reputable brands as long as they are the correct diameter and have the correct arbor hole size (typically 5/8 inch for most Ryobi circular saws) and are designed for circular saws. Always check the specifications.

Q3: What does TPI mean on a saw blade?
A3: TPI stands for “Teeth Per Inch.” A higher TPI generally means more teeth on the blade, resulting in smoother cuts but slower cutting speeds. A lower TPI means fewer teeth, leading to faster cuts but a rougher finish.

Q4: My spindle lock button is stuck. What should I do?
A4: First, ensure the saw is unplugged and the battery is removed. Try wiggling the button gently while applying slight pressure. Sometimes, a small amount of compressed air can dislodge debris. If it remains stuck, it may indicate a mechanical issue requiring professional Ryobi tool repair.

Q5: How do I know if my Ryobi saw blade is installed in the correct direction?
A5: Most saw blades have an arrow on the blade face indicating the direction of rotation. This arrow should point in the same direction as the saw blade spins when it’s powered on. The teeth should also be angled to cut on the push stroke (away from you).
